STATELINE – When big investment firms want to tap public pension funds for money, they often put in a call to Alfred J.R. Villalobos.

From a modest office near Lake Tahoe’s casinos, Villalobos has spent years helping Wall Street players like Apollo Management gain access to the vast wealth held by the California Public Employees’ Retirement System and other funds.
